Sustainable development is how the government in improving environmental destruction without sacrificing development needs in the tourism sector. The study, entitled "The Sustainable Tourism Development in The Sangihe Islands Regency," has the formulation of problems regarding what natural potential exists, the efforts and policies of what is done in tourism development, and how the development strategies carried out in the Sangihe Islands Regency. The purpose of this study is to find out the natural potential, efforts and policies and tourism strategies in the area. This study uses qualitative research. Where in this study, the data collection was carried out by observation, interviews, and documentation. The tourism potential in the Sangihe Islands Regency is the potential of cultural tourism, natural and marine potential, the potential of nature reserves. In a government policy on tourism development, it is divided into four aspects. Development of tourist destinations, tourism marketing, tourism industry, and tourism inertia. Based on tourism potentials that indicate the emergence of policies and efforts from the government on this matter, it must be accompanied by sustainable tourism development. This is supported by the government's role in implementing the principles of sustainable tourism development. Keyword: Tourism, Potential, Strategy, Policy, Sustainable} }
